WILD 953 and Alberta Music Announce the Project WILD Top 3 Finalists

November 10, 2016, Calgary, AB: The scores are in, the counting’s done… WILD 953 and Alberta Music are thrilled to announce the TOP 3 FINALISTS in this inaugural year of Project WILD: Country Artist Development. All are up for the top prize of $100,953. That’s a lot of cash for a young Country Music Artist! Put through their paces at Country Music Biz Bootcamp, along with the rest of the Project WILD Top 12, these artists really learned the ropes. But these three netted the highest scores for everything from a kick-ass live show to a business plan that would make Warren Buffet proud; from chart topping songwriting to four career boosting challenges, all capped off with public online voting.

The Top 3 finalists will burn the house to the ground at Flames Central in Calgary, on Saturday, November 26th, and at the end of the night we will reveal who will walk away with the first, second and third prizes.

In no particular order, the Top 3 finaists for 2016 Project WILD: Country are:

SYKAMORE (Carseland)
THE DUNGAREES (Edmonton)
KEN STEAD (Edmonton)

$100,953.00 will go towards the career of the winning band or artist. Second and third place receive $75,000 and $50,000 respectively; a sizeable boost to the careers of all three recipients. Funds will be administered through Alberta Music.

Project WILD: Country Artist Development is designed to develop and launch the careers of some of Alberta’s up and coming country artists. It also hopes to foster the Alberta music industry and create a sense of community amongst artists and music professionals. Top Prizes this year for the Alberta Project include a $100,953 top prize, $75,000 second prize, $50,000 third prize, as well as a $5,000 Development award given to each Top 12 band to help them with their career development.
